Temporarily deactivating your Gibbet account

If you temporarily deactivate your account, your profile, photos, comments, and likes will be hidden until you reactivate it by logging back in. Your content stays in the system, but other users see “Disabled user” in place of your name and avatar.

You can deactivate your account from this site or from inside the Gibbet app. You’ll need to be able to log into your account to deactivate it. If you can’t remember your password, use the password reset link on the login page.

Keep in mind that you can only deactivate your account once a week.

From this website

  1. Log into the Gibbet account you’d like to deactivate.
  2. Open Settings → Deactivate account.
  3. Pick a reason (this is optional and helps us improve).
  4. Re-enter your password to confirm.
  5. Click Deactivate my account. You’ll be signed out automatically.

From the Gibbet app

  1. Open the Gibbet app and log in.
  2. Tap your profile, then open Settings.
  3. Scroll to Privacy & security.
  4. Tap Deactivate account, pick a reason, and confirm with your password.
